And like, please, Rhaegar doesn't understand love. Rhaegar did what he did because he prioritized glory and prophecy over the safety and well-being of ALL of the people in his life. Elia, Lyanna, his own children. The way Rhaegar speaks about his own children is gross, and he can't bring himself to remove the rose-tinted glasses of prophecy to see them as innocent little beings who will grow to have their own hobbies and passions. Rhaegar saw a violent war in their future and romantized it. And he did this right in front of their mother, who nearly died twice during their births. Was it going to be different with Lyanna? I doubt it. Rhaegar thought he could have his cake and eat it too, that the entire realm would suddenly be accepting of his actions, and his constant rambling about a prophecy that he couldn't chill tf out about. Rhaegar is a warning to readers about the dangers of prophecy, about how people allow it to guide their every decision, and it ends up destroying them. He became consumed by it. Rhaegar's actions were not those of love but instead obsession.

Seven help you, you can't end get the quote in context.
Maester Aemon was a man who choose service over power twice and didn't even get involved when his entire extended family was wiped out and went into exile.
He was counseling about the hard choices of the Night Watch, choosing the higher duties over personal desires- like wanting to abandon your post to go to war with your half brother to avenge your murdered father.
